Standard Configuration

  1. Create an Automation Builder project with a PLC device. This PLC contains your primary hardware configuration (in the example: TargetPLC). Flexible configuration is only operable in combination with a I/O bus module. We recommend you, to add all S500 I/O bus modules that are required for the primary PLC or for a PLC of one of your hardware variants. Configure all PLCs in your primary hardware configuration.

    Naming concept in the example:

    IOBus_Base_1: This I/O bus module is at first position of the PLC. It is valid for the primary configuration and for all variants.

    IOBus_Base_2: This I/O bus module is at second position of the PLC. It is valid for the primary configuration and for all variants.

    IOBus_Var_1_3: This I/O bus module is at third position of the PLC. It is only valid for the first hardware variant (Variant1_Cfg).

    IOBus_Var_2_3: This I/O bus module is at third position of the PLC. It is only valid for the second hardware variant (Variant2_Cfg).

  2. In the I/O Mapping tab, define the Mapping for the IEC addresses. The variables of the I/O bus modules can be changed or even deactivated by enabling the parameter Ignore Module.

    Note

    IEC addresses must not be changed in the configuration for the variants. If this is required, perform a advanced configuration Flexible AC500 Configuration\ \ \.

  3. Copy and paste your complete primary PLC configuration to your project (right-click on PLC_AC500). With this, variants of your hardware configuration are created.

  4. Rename the copied PLC configurations. In the example: Variant1_Cfg … Variant3_Cfg.

  5. In order to manage all available *.ccf files, export the PLC hardware configuration to any folder in the file system:

  6. Repeat this step for each PLC variant to export all *.ccf files to one folder.

  7. Right-click TargetApplication -> Manage additional files for PLC to load all *.ccf files to the PLC.

  8. In the dialog open the HW Configuration tab. With Add select the *.ccf files from the folder previously defined. Ensure that the files to be added follow the syntax Cfg<FlexConfID>.ccf with a continuous FlexConfID number.

  9. Close the dialog, compile the project and create a boot project to finish configuration. Then, activate the desired hardware configuration that shall be used Flexible AC500 Configuration\ \ \.
